AT25256T2-10TC-2.7 is based on the principles of electrically erasable programmable read-only memory (EEPROM). It utilizes floating gate transistors to store and retrieve digital information. The data can be written or erased electronically, making it non-volatile and capable of retaining information even when power is removed.

Q: What is the AT25256T2-10TC-2.7? A: The AT25256T2-10TC-2.7 is a serial EEPROM (Electrically Erasable Programmable Read-Only Memory) chip manufactured by Microchip Technology.
Q: What is the storage capacity of the AT25256T2-10TC-2.7? A: The AT25256T2-10TC-2.7 has a storage capacity of 256 kilobits, which is equivalent to 32 kilobytes.
Q: What is the operating voltage range for this chip? A: The AT25256T2-10TC-2.7 operates within a voltage range of 2.7V to 5.5V.
Q: What is the maximum clock frequency supported by this chip? A: The AT25256T2-10TC-2.7 supports a maximum clock frequency of 20 MHz.
Q: How can I interface with the AT25256T2-10TC-2.7? A: The AT25256T2-10TC-2.7 uses the Serial Peripheral Interface (SPI) protocol for communication with microcontrollers or other devices.
Q: Can I write data to the AT25256T2-10TC-2.7 multiple times? A: Yes, the AT25256T2-10TC-2.7 supports both write and erase operations, allowing you to modify the stored data multiple times.
Q: Is the data stored in the AT25256T2-10TC-2.7 non-volatile? A: Yes, the AT25256T2-10TC-2.7 is a non-volatile memory chip, meaning it retains data even when power is removed.
Q: What is the typical endurance of this EEPROM chip? A: The AT25256T2-10TC-2.7 has a typical endurance of 1 million write cycles.
Q: Can I use this chip in automotive applications? A: Yes, the AT25256T2-10TC-2.7 is designed to meet the requirements of automotive applications and can operate within the specified temperature range.
